摘要:
1.枚举类的使用 枚举类的实现: 在JDK1.5之前需要自定义枚举类 在JDK1.5之后新增了enum关键字用于定义枚举类 枚举类的属性: 枚举类对象的属性不应允许被改动,所以应该使用private final进行修饰。(若枚举只有一个对象,则可以作为一种单例模式的实现方式,即private fin 阅读全文
摘要:
1、基本概念:程序、进程、线程 程序(program): 是为完成特定任务、用某种语言编写的一组指令的集合。即指一段静态的代码,静态对象。 进程(process): 是程序的一次执行过程,或是正在运行的一个程序。是一个动态的过程:由它自身的产生、存在和消亡的过程,即生命周期。 1.当我们打开QQ或者 阅读全文
摘要:
第7章:异常处理 1、异常概述与异常体系结构 1.1 异常引出: 在使用计算机语言进行项目开发的过程中,即使程序员把代码写得尽善尽美,在系统的运行过程中仍然会遇到一些问题,因为很多问题不是考代码能够避免的(如客户输入数据的格式、读取文件是否存在、网络是否始终保持通畅等)。 1.2 异常概念: 异常: 阅读全文
摘要:
第6章:面向对象编程(下) 1、关键字:static 1.1 引入 当我们编写一个类时,其实就是在描述其对象的属性和行为,而并没有产生实质上的对象,只有通过new关键字才会产生对象,这时,系统才会分配内存空间给对象,其方法才可以供外部调用。我们有时候希望无论是否产生了对象或无论产生了多少对象的情况下 阅读全文
摘要:
第5章:面向对象编程(中) 1、OOP特征二:继承性(inheritance) 1.1继承性的作用(好处): (1)减少了代码的冗余,提高了代码的复用性。 (2)便于功能的扩展 (3)为之后多态性的使用,提供了前提。 注:不能为了获取其他类的某个功能而去继承,要复合逻辑道理。 1.2继承性的格式: 阅读全文
摘要:
Eclipse 调式程序 方式一、cin、out调式 我们可以调用java中的System.ou.println()对程序某一处的位置进行输出,从而进行调试。 方式二、Eclipse的Debug调式功能 我们在测试程序的时候,一般是直接点击run as 进行的,其过程是直接从入口到结束。如果我们要在 阅读全文
摘要:
Eclipse常用快捷键: 1、手动补全代码:alt + / ; (如果想自动补全,可以在点击window-Preferences-Content Assist,设置其中的Auto activation triggers for java中的内容,其内容表示当用户输入什么内容后开始自动补全。) 2、 阅读全文
摘要:
1、面向过程与面向对象 **面向过程编程(POP,Procedure Oriented Programming):**强调的是功能行为,以函数为最小单位,考虑怎么去做。 **面向对象编程(OOP,Object Oriented Programming):**强调具备了功能的对象,以类/对象为最小单位 阅读全文
摘要:
1、数组的概述 **数组(Array):**是多个相同类型数据按一定顺序排列的集合,并使用一个名字命名,并通过编号的方式对这些数据进行统一管理。 数组的相关概念: **数组名:**数组的名称 **元素:**相同类型的具体数据 角标、下标、索引 **数组的长度:**元素的个数 数组的特点: (1)、数 阅读全文
摘要:
1、关键字和保留字 关键字(keyword)的定义和特点: **定义:**被Java语言赋予了特殊含义,用做专门用途的字符串(或单词)。 **特点:**关键字中所有字母都为小写字母。 官方发布的所有关键字: 注:严格意义上true,false,null不算关键字,但实际上当作关键字来用。 保留字(r 阅读全文